President Obama's media firm, AKPD, founded by David Axelrod, the President’s former senior advisor and Hillary Clinton’s former Chief Strategist, Geoff Garin are working with an organization that a group of us have founded called the National Sikh Campaign to run a historic, presidential-style campaign for Sikhs that highlights our community as an integral part of American society.

GeoffGarin (16K)

We are inviting a few select prominent Sikh leaders to participate in a closed-door strategy session with Mr. Garin and AKPD. In addition, the purpose of this meeting will be to chart out a strategy to engage the Sikh community to the largest PR campaign in this country.

Despite our long presence and success in America, most Americans are unaware of who Sikhs are and the contributions that Sikhs have made to this country in the last 200 years.

Some of us are leading major corporations and have been creating jobs and wealth for years in this country. We are also pioneers in many fields and regularly make a difference in our communities. However, we've never told our story to the American people. Despite the efforts that the Sikh community has made since 9/11 in this country, we are still associated with negative perceptions and that has to change.

We need a massive, well-coordinated, strategically designed campaign to put Sikhs in the most positive light possible. This proactive campaign will display Sikhs as vital members of American society. It will pave the way for awareness of our community members, and will lay the groundwork for our next generation to succeed and become leaders in America. This task is beyond any one organization or any individual. We have to engage ourselves with the experts who have mastered their art in this field. This is a real opportunity to organize the community and fundamentally change the perceptions of Sikhs in America.
